Together, we are building a better world, so we can all enjoy living in it. • *Machine Operator lll job description** : Set-up and operate all of the following machines interconnected via robotics: GM Fanuc Robots, machine centers, lathes, induction hardening units, direct hardening units and grinders. Set-up, use and ensure calibration of precision measuring equipment such as calipers, micrometers and lasers. Read and interpret blueprints to ensure product quality. Able to read/understand blueprints. Must be able to relate the blueprint dimensioning to the CNC machine programs. Have basic background in mathematics and a general understanding of basic trigonometry functions. Requires an understanding of micrometers, veneers, height gauges, dial indicators, and multiple specialty gauges (ie: hole location jigs to thread and plug gauges, go and no gauges). Complete quality checks by following a control points plan that establish quality control at the cell level. Responsible for final quality of product to customer. Must be able to confirm the part dimensional quality by gauging the part, comparing it to the print, and recording the information as required. Responsible for all machine and robot setups, tooling and fixture alignments. Must have strong knowledge of the following: CNC operations of horizontal machining centers, CNC turning centers, saws, and robotics. Must be able to read and understand programming code for equipment and how to write recipes for robotic cells. Must have a good operating knowledge of programming to extend the life of tooling. See More Details >>Entering the machining trade in Sumter, SC typically begins with specialized training, often through apprenticeship programs that blend hands-on experience with classroom instruction, allowing individuals to earn while they learn. Apprenticeships typically last 4-5 years, requiring extensive training under experienced professionals.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, there are approximately 288,789 machinists nationwide, with a median annual wage of $50,840. In Sumter, SC, machinists can expect to earn an average of $1,586 per week, with experienced professionals often surpassing $108,000 annually. Technical colleges, vocational schools, and industry associations provide pathways to apprenticeships, leading to a career with strong earning potential and opportunities in advanced manufacturing technologies.
